诊断服务处理方法、装置、终端设备以及存储介质制造方法及图纸

技术编号:42386542 阅读:19 留言:0更新日期:2024-08-16 16:13
本发明专利技术公开了一种诊断服务处理方法、装置、终端设备以及存储介质,通过获取诊断服务消息队列中至少一诊断服务请求对应的诊断服务信息;基于所述诊断服务信息开启对应的至少一服务程序,并通过所述至少一服务程序处理所述至少一诊断服务请求,通过诊断服务消息队列可以存储多个诊断服务请求对应的诊断服务信息,根据诊断服务请求对应的诊断服务信息可以启动多个服务程序同时处理多个诊断服务请求,从而提高了诊断服务的处理效率。

【技术实现步骤摘要】

本专利技术涉及车辆诊断,尤其涉及一种诊断服务处理方法、装置、终端设备以及存储介质


技术介绍

1、ecu(electronic control unit,电子控制器单元)又称为汽车的“行车电脑”,它们的用途就是控制汽车的行驶状态以及实现其各种功能。主要是利用各种传感器、总线的数据采集与交换,来判断车辆状态以及司机的意图并通过执行器来操控汽车,当前车辆上都装配了多个ecu,比如发动机ecu,波箱ecu等等。

2、目前使用诊断设备对车辆的ecu进行诊断时,车辆的ecu只能一个一个处理诊断服务,比如ecu在接收到诊断设备的0x19读取故障码诊断服务时,在未处理完读取故障码的信息并回复前,不会再处理其它的诊断服务,即ecu无法并行的处理多个诊断服务,导致诊断的效率较低。

3、上述内容仅用于辅助理解本专利技术的技术方案,并不代表承认上述内容是现有技术。


技术实现思路

1、本专利技术的主要目的在于提供一种诊断服务处理方法、装置、终端设备以及存储介质,旨在提高诊断服务的处理效率。

2、为本文档来自技高网...

【技术保护点】

1.一种诊断服务处理方法,其特征在于,所述诊断服务处理方法包括以下步骤:

2.如权利要求1所述的诊断服务处理方法,其特征在于,所述获取诊断服务消息队列中至少一诊断服务请求对应的诊断服务信息的步骤之前还包括:

3.如权利要求1所述的诊断服务处理方法,其特征在于,所述至少一服务程序包括当前服务程序和/或其它服务程序,所述通过所述至少一服务程序处理所述至少一诊断服务请求的步骤包括:

4.如权利要求3所述的诊断服务处理方法,其特征在于,所述从所述至少一诊断服务请求中选取或确定所述当前服务程序待执行的诊断服务请求的步骤包括:

5.如权利要求3所述的诊...

【技术特征摘要】

1.一种诊断服务处理方法,其特征在于,所述诊断服务处理方法包括以下步骤:

2.如权利要求1所述的诊断服务处理方法,其特征在于,所述获取诊断服务消息队列中至少一诊断服务请求对应的诊断服务信息的步骤之前还包括:

3.如权利要求1所述的诊断服务处理方法,其特征在于,所述至少一服务程序包括当前服务程序和/或其它服务程序,所述通过所述至少一服务程序处理所述至少一诊断服务请求的步骤包括:

4.如权利要求3所述的诊断服务处理方法,其特征在于,所述从所述至少一诊断服务请求中选取或确定所述当前服务程序待执行的诊断服务请求的步骤包括:

5.如权利要求3所述的诊断服务处理方法,其特征在于,所述根据所述诊断服务信息确定诊断服务请求对应的处理优先级的步骤之前还包括:

6.如权利要求3所述的诊...

【专利技术属性】
技术研发人员:刘新庄文龙
申请(专利权)人:深圳市元征科技股份有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1